Is Dover or New York City Safer?

According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Dover is safer than New York City (Safety Score 80/100 vs 19/100), with a total crime rate of 834 per 100,000 versus 3,040 for New York City — 73% lower. Dover has lower rates in 7 of 7 crime categories.

The biggest difference is in murder, where Dover has a 100% lower rate.

Note: New York City is 246.3x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ison

Crime Type Dover New York City Difference
Total Crime Rate 833.9 3,039.7 -2,205.8
Violent Crime Rate 47.5 671.4 -624.0
Murder Rate 0.0 3.9 -3.9
Rape Rate 29.7 23.4 +6.3
Robbery Rate 0.0 187.5 -187.5
Aggravated Assault Rate 17.8 456.2 -438.4
Property Crime Rate 786.4 2,368.3 -1,581.8
Burglary Rate 59.4 154.7 -95.4
Larceny-Theft Rate 706.3 2,015.0 -1,308.7
Motor Vehicle Theft Rate 20.8 198.5 -177.8

All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Dover, NH

Dover, New Hampshire, the oldest continuous settlement in the state, sits on the Cocheco River. This city of over 30,000 residents is part of Strafford County. With a safety score of 80/100 and a population coverage of 33,696, Dover has a total crime rate of 833.9 per 100,000 residents.

About New York City, NY

New York City, a global financial hub, sits at the mouth of the Hudson River. Home to the iconic Statue of Liberty, its five boroughs house over 8 million people, making it the most populous city in the United States. With a safety score of 19/100 and a population coverage of 8,299,271, New York City has a total crime rate of 3,039.7 per 100,000 residents.
